Summary of Position
Responsible for providing smooth administration of the Sales & Events Department to the standard required by the Hotel. To follow up on all assigned accounts (walk-throughs meetings & event set-ups etc.) walk-in site inspections and in-house group arrangements. |

Duties and Responsibilities
- Answering reviews and overseeing deposit schedules
- Updating details in opera such as routing notes and comments assisting with details for group resumes such as arrival times and special requests.
- Set up events on the group side.
- Reservations - charging customers checking cancellation penalties reaching out to guests via phone when needed
- Overseeing Hotel Planner requests
- Coordinate all internal and external correspondence BEOs incoming mail and other administrative duties for the Sales Department.
- To maintain complete and supported records of all correspondence sales agreements contracts and quotes for the hotels.
- To provide a courteous professional efficient and flexible service at all times.
- To be entirely flexible and adapt to rotate within the different sub-departments of the Sales Department Reservations Department or any other Department of the hotel as assigned
- To perform all duties and tasks when rotated or assigned to another Department as per Master Task List or Standards of Performance for that Department.
- To coordinate all amenity deliveries to groups along with the Hotel Front Desk.
- To ensure the correct follow-up gifts or cards have been arranged.
- To be fully conversant with all services and facilities offered by the hotel.
- To utilize OPERA for all account management functions.
- To ensure correct booking procedures are implemented including group room and meeting program history contractual agreements room block analysis etc.
- To ensure that all credit and collection procedures that have been established by the hotel are implemented following the established Credit Policies & Procedures.
- To ensure that all sales contracts follow the established Hotel Policies & Procedures
- To project a warm professional and welcoming image.
- To ensure that an efficient and accurate filing system both manual as well as electronic is maintained at all times.
- To ensure that up-to-date OPERA records of all corporate and group accounts. To be demanding and critical when it comes to departmental standards.
Performs other related duties as assigned by the Sales Team Managers and Directors. |
